Ingredients
- 1 lb chicken tenders (cut in thin strips)
- 1 each: green, red, and orange bell pepper (thinly sliced)
- 1 yellow onion (thinly sliced)
- 1 Tbsp olive oil
- 2 tsp smoked paprika
- 2 tsp cumin
- 2 tsp cayenne pepper
- 1 tsp gar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 2 jalapeno (deseeded and diced)
- 1 lime (cut in half)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 425 degrees Fahrenheit.
-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- In a small bowl, combine the smoked paprika, cumin, cayenne pepper, garlic powder, and salt and pepper to taste. Add the olive oil and whisk until well blended.
- Spoon the olive oil and seasoning mixture into a large resealable plastic bag.
- Add the sliced bell peppers, onion, and jalapenos to the bag. Seal the bag and massage the vegetables to coat them evenly with the seasoning.
- Add the chicken strips to the bag and continue to massage until the chicken and vegetables are well coated.
- Place the chicken in the center of the prepared baking sheet, spreading half of the vegetables on either side of the chicken.
- Bake in the preheated oven for 15 minutes.
- While the chicken is baking, wrap flour tortillas in foil.
Tips for Success
- Ensure the chicken strips are of uniform thickness for even cooking.
- Feel free to adjust the amount of cayenne pepper to suit your spice preference.
- Use fresh lime juice to add a tangy finish just before serving.
Additional Tips or Variations
Consider adding sliced mushrooms or zucchini for extra vegetables. For a smoky twist, try adding a dash of chipotle powder to the seasoning mix.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
- Can I use chicken breast instead of tenders? Yes, simply cut the chicken breast into thin strips.
- How can I make this recipe less spicy? Reduce the amount of cayenne pepper or omit it entirely.
- Can I prepare this recipe ahead of time? Yes, you can marinate the chicken and vegetables in the seasoning mix and refrigerate them for up to 24 hours before baking.
